10 Mount Pleasant Terrace is a 60 m² / 646 sq ft terraced home in Penrhyn Bay. It sold for £105,000 in November 2018.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£152k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£148k to £218k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 1 June 2026.

- Valuation
- The most recent sale price indexed forward to today's value is £152,159. This is one data point to inform the valuation. Another method is the valuation implied by what comparable homes are selling for. Homes in Penrhyn Bay are now selling for between £2,470 and £3,640 per square metre (£229 and £338 per square foot). Based on an internal area of 60 m², this implies a valuation between £148,000 and £218,000. Treat this as context only.
